Output 7893283f81b12dc5f2dc41eaa02f13b34a5766da95dc5366e5090103c41f00eb:17

value
1252954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b1c92ff5a62a97d029e2e21e02451e01261b3c0 OP_EQUAL
address
34ANQ6QWuArYoTdNXcPp2X3vDikUfQW4t2
transaction
7893283f81b12dc5f2dc41eaa02f13b34a5766da95dc5366e5090103c41f00eb
spent
true